Create a logbook entry

What you'll do

Post a quick logbook entry, the fastest way to get information into the record. Type your text, optionally set a priority and type, and submit. Takes about 10 seconds.

Before you start

  • You are in an event (named or default)
  • You have a role with at least Contribute or Edit permission on Logbooks (the built-in Editor role has this)
  • You have the target logbook open in the tabbed view. If you don't see it, add it to your tabs or open it from the logbook dashboard

Steps

  1. Click the Logbook Text input at the top of the logbook view.

  2. Type your entry. Be specific and timestamped when possible. Water rescue team deployed to River Rd bridge at 1430 is better than Team deployed.

  3. (Optional) Set a Priority using the dropdown to the left of the entry input. Choose from Advisory, Minor, Major, or Critical based on urgency.

  4. (Optional) Set a Type using the dropdown next to Priority. Choose Information, Question, Decision, or Answer based on what the entry represents.

    Quick entry with text typed, ready to submit

  5. Click Quick Entry to submit.

Result

The entry appears at the top of the logbook list with your name, position (if you have one selected), the current timestamp, and whatever priority and type you set. If you didn't set a priority or type, they default to the system defaults.

Tips

  • Quick entries are the workhorse of COBRA logbooks. Use them for the majority of your posts. Reserve the detailed entry form for entries that need attachments, a specific location, or a date of occurrence that differs from right now.
  • The Priority and Type dropdowns above the entry list stay set between entries. If you're posting several Critical/Information entries in a row, set them once and they'll apply to each Quick Entry until you change them.
